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
874706808 385233340 94 240127189 83605839733
5917787 9056
5917787 9056
98 15338585 7798
All about undefined
Interested in learning more?
5917787 9056
98 15338585 7798
See more
1377744 369
6694 77967 252965
See more
4100189151 443648097
00261 74444734478 779603 099034275
See more